Output fca581d0d74ec70b8316e97509d39b2db0dcb8bff1a624e65533f39f0a26c7ae:22

value
17205437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6398768cfba77b86d7781fced56ec70a1316088c OP_EQUAL
address
3AmdTrc7s8bqivMDGpou8xfuiTwe6Loixd
transaction
fca581d0d74ec70b8316e97509d39b2db0dcb8bff1a624e65533f39f0a26c7ae
spent
true